本文总体约600字,阅读需要大概2分钟 随着互联网技术的发展,网络安全变得越来越重要。SSL证书作为一种确保数据传输安全的技术,已经成为网站运营的基本要求。SSL(Secure Sockets Layer)证书能够对网站和用户之间的数据传输进行加密,防止数据被截获和篡改,保护用户的隐私和网站的数据安全。对于网站所有者来说,安装SSL证书不仅是提升网站安全性的必要步骤,也是提高搜索引擎排名和用户信任度的有效手段。本文将详细介绍如何为域名安装免费的SSL证书。 首先,我们需要了解什么是SSL证书。SSL证书是一种数字证书,由受信任的证书颁发机构(CA)颁发,用于验证网站的身份并加密浏览器和服务器之间的通信。传统的SSL证书需要付费购买,但随着Let's Encrypt的推出,现在我们有了免费的选择。Let's Encrypt是一个免费的、自动化的、开放的证书颁发机构,它提供了一个名为Certbot的工具,可以帮助用户轻松地获取和安装SSL证书。 安装免费SSL证书的步骤如下: 1. **安装Certbot**:Certbot是一个开源工具,可以帮助用户自动验证域名并获取SSL证书。用户需要根据自己的服务器操作系统安装相应的Certbot版本。例如,在Ubuntu系统上,可以通过以下命令安装Certbot: "sudo apt-get update" "sudo apt-get install certbot" 2. **验证域名所有权**:在安装Certbot后,用户需要运行Certbot来验证域名所有权。Certbot会通过在域名下创建一个特殊的文件来验证域名所有权。这一步是免费的SSL证书安装过程中的关键步骤,确保只有域名的所有者才能获取证书。 3. **获取SSL证书**:一旦域名所有权得到验证,Certbot将自动从Let's Encrypt获取SSL证书。这个过程是完全自动化的,用户无需手动干预。 4. **配置Web服务器**:获取证书后,用户需要配置Web服务器以使用新的SSL证书。这一步涉及到修改Web服务器的配置文件,指定SSL证书的位置,并启用HTTPS。不同的Web服务器(如Apache、Nginx)有不同的配置方法,用户需要根据实际情况进行配置。 5. **垦派和验证**:配置完成后,用户应该垦派网站以确保HTTPS连接正常工作。可以使用在线工具如SSL Labs的SSL Server Test来检查SSL配置是否正确。 6. **自动续期**:Let's Encrypt的证书有效期为90天,Certbot可以自动续期证书,用户无需手动操作。只需确保Certbot服务在服务器上运行,它将自动处理证书的续期。 通过以上步骤,用户可以为自己的域名安装免费的SSL证书,提高网站的安全性和信任度。这不仅有助于保护用户数据,还能提升网站的搜索引擎排名,因为许多搜索引擎,如Google,已经明确表示会优先考虑使用HTTPS的网站。总之,安装免费的SSL证书是网站运营中不可忽视的重要环节。 感谢您阅读完本文,请对我们的内容予以点评,以帮助我们提升